The Foundation of Your Future
When we talk about eternity, it often feels like a distant, abstract concept. We wonder if the mistakes we made ten years ago, or even ten minutes ago, have built a wall too high to climb. The beautiful truth of the Gospel is that God isn't asking you to climb a wall; He’s offering you a door.
According to the Assemblies of God Fundamental Truths, salvation is received through repentance toward God and faith in the Lord Jesus Christ. This isn't a long, drawn-out bureaucratic process. It is a spiritual transaction that happens the moment you say "Yes" to Him.

Understanding the "Great Exchange"
In the world of technology and finance, we understand the idea of an exchange. You trade one thing for another. In the spiritual realm, Jesus offers the greatest exchange in human history. He takes your past, the guilt, the weight, the "glitches," and the mistakes, and gives you His righteousness.
This is called "justification." It is a legal term that means you are declared "not guilty" in the eyes of God. Not because you didn't do anything wrong, but because Jesus took the penalty for those things on the cross. Top 5 Truths About Your New Life in Christ
The Power of Repentance: Repentance is often misunderstood as a "feeling of sadness." While you might feel sorry for the past, biblical repentance is actually a change of mind and direction. It’s a decision to turn away from your own way and turn toward God’s open arms.
The Sufficiency of Grace: You don't have to "clean up" your life before coming to Jesus. He meets you exactly where you are, in the exhaustion of a double shift, the isolation of a remote job, or the mess of a broken relationship.
The Inward Evidence: The moment you trust Jesus, the Holy Spirit provides an internal witness. You’ll begin to feel a sense of peace that doesn’t make sense given your circumstances. This is the "renewing of the Holy Spirit" at work.

Why Your Past Cannot Stop God’s Future for You
One of the biggest lies we believe is that our past is too "messy" for a holy God. We think we’ve reached a point of no return. But if you look at the people Jesus hung out with, tax collectors, outcasts, and people with reputations, you see that He specialized in new beginnings.
For the caregiver who feels they’ve lost their patience, or the professional who feels they’ve compromised their integrity, the message is the same: Grace is bigger than your history. The "washing of regeneration" mentioned in Titus 3:5 is like a total system restore. It wipes the slate clean.
